Full Job Description

In this role, you will lead the architecture and delivery of bespoke, production-grade AI solutions that help legal professionals solve complex, high-stakes workflows with trust, speed, and accuracy. Working closely with AI Solution Engineers, legal domain experts, and cross-functional partners, you will define how we build AI-native systems for some of the most sophisticated legal customers in the world.

About the Role
In this opportunity asStaff Software Engineer / Architect - AI, you will:

  • Lead the end-to-end architecture, design, and delivery of AI-powered solutions for law firms and corporate legal departments, from concept through production deployment.

  • Review and guide system design, architecture, and code produced by AI Solution Engineers to ensure quality, scalability, security, and maintainability across engagements.

  • Build sophisticated legal AI solutions, including RAG pipelines, multi-agent workflows, event-driven services, and enterprise integrations tailored to legal use cases such as contract review, litigation support, discovery, and regulatory analysis.

  • Drive AI-native engineering practices across the team by embedding AI into development workflows, tooling, delivery processes, and technical standards.

  • Establish observability, evaluation, and trust frameworks for production AI systems, including monitoring, logging, tracing, model evaluation, and quality benchmarking.

  • Lead technical discovery with clients and legal stakeholders, translating legal workflows, business goals, and domain expertise into scalable technical architectures and solution plans.

  • Mentor engineers and partner with product, engineering, and legal experts to advance reusable solution patterns, accelerate delivery, and bring emerging AI capabilities into the team.

About You
You9re a fit for the role ofStaff Software Engineer / Architect - AIif your background includes:

  • 7+ years of software engineering experience with deep expertise in system design, distributed systems, scalable architecture, and technical leadership.

  • Hands-on experience building and deploying AI/ML or LLM-powered applications in production, including strong knowledge of RAG architectures, orchestration frameworks, and evaluation practices.

  • Expert-level proficiency in Python and modern backend engineering, with experience designing RESTful APIs, async systems, and event-driven architectures.

  • Experience with cloud platforms such as AWS, Azure, or GCP, along with Infrastructure as Code and CI/CD practices for secure, scalable deployments.

  • Strong understanding of AI interoperability and agentic systems, including MCP, Agent-to-Agent workflows, third-party integrations, and tool-augmented architectures.

  • Experience with observability, monitoring, and AI quality tooling such as Datadog, Grafana, Prometheus, LangSmith, Langfuse, Braintrust, or similar platforms.

  • Excellent communication and stakeholder management skills, with the ability to engage credibly with engineers, legal professionals, and business leaders in ambiguous, high-impact environments.

About Thomson Reuters

Thomson Reuters Corporation is a Canadian multinational media conglomerate. The company was founded in Toronto, Ontario, Canada, where it is headquartered at 333 Bay Street. Thomson Reuters provides professionals with the intelligence, technology, and human expertise they need to find trusted answers in the financial and risk, legal, tax and accounting, and media markets. The company is dual-listed on the New York Stock Exchange and the Toronto Stock Exchange. In 2019, the company reported revenues of $5.9 billion and net income of $1.3 billion.
